Ice Cream

Hands down best ice cream in Bar Harbor. Unique flavors, all homemade. Don’t miss this one. My favorite thing to do is get a “split single” you can get two flavors in a single scoop—it’s not on the menu but they will know exactly what you are asking for.
36 locals recommend
Mount Desert Island Ice Cream
7 Firefly Ln

Dinner

Dinner Favorites on MDI
Happy Hour is from 3-5 and the special is $25 for a bottle of wine and a pizza. Delicious wood fired pizza and local fare. Excellent ambiance. Dine outside and watch the horses! Gorgeous space. One of my favorites.
31 locals recommend
Sweet Pea's Cafe
854 ME-3

Unique menu, great space, live music, excellent cocktails and bar selection. Outdoor and indoor seating, bocce court. Locally owned for over 30 years. This is a must visit. My favorites: The Beehive, Bang-Bang chicken sandwich, and the shrimp po-boy.
16 locals recommend
Lompoc Cafe
36 Rodick St
